I feel for Hurst in this situation - it's a worse squad than the one he and Scott inherited in 2011.

Everyone knows Grimsby need a striker this transfer window, but they're always hot property. Anyone who has scored, say 5-10 goals this season, and is fit, will automatically be on the radar of every club that's looking for a striker, and that player will more than likely choose another club over us because of where we are.

Sadly, the only type of striker we're likely to get is someone who is either unexposed to the rigours of league football, or who is relatively experienced but been frozen out somewhere, and won't have a great scoring record as a result.

We all reference Podge and Connell's scoring records before they joined us, and how (albeit a centre back) Futch was plucked from Halifax reserves.

Whoever we sign, they're not going to have a fancy YouTube showreel and their scoring record is going to be scrutinised by the fans. But one name that sticks in my mind was Lee Thorpe — we had him on loan at the end of Groves' tenure, when Rodger took caretaker charge. He didn't score for us in 5 or 6 games but was excellent at keeping the ball in the final third and linking up with players around him (especially Jevons).

In all reality, someone like him would do. Mind you, we're also missing a Jevons. A fit Hanson, Scannell and Wright would make a world of difference, but there's not a lot Hurst can do about them but keep his fingers crossed and pray they don't relapse.

Listening to the Cox interview as I did yesterday, he mentions how hard it is at the moment to bring in players from higher leagues because clubs are not sharing the financial costs of loans with the way things are at the moment, and they simply can't afford to be paying someone 3 or 4 grand a week wages.

Looking at transfers in the EFL this window, there are definitely a lot fewer than in previous seasons. Think a lot of clubs are being cagey at the moment with covid, no fans and money worries, coupled with salary caps and squad number caps, it's just not moving as it would in a normal season. Clubs want to get players in before they let players out and there seems to be a log jam.
